Output 63f5bd958de0d1423dc5275bdf0ecbb94dd48afba45438059ae7f34f110aa536:0

value
1025460
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b7bb98809f1bee384cb2aec3593355a8d56bc4f7 OP_EQUAL
address
3JSWK2YE9YPtAi3VQGdKTGLVWz1wfVGbVD
transaction
63f5bd958de0d1423dc5275bdf0ecbb94dd48afba45438059ae7f34f110aa536
spent
true